Transaction 50489b3386e120093bc694c25f43579474f68caf6ded239940b42ab06478a5f5
1 Input
1 Output
-
50489b3386e120093bc694c25f43579474f68caf6ded239940b42ab06478a5f5:0
- value
- 139560
- script pubkey
- OP_0 OP_PUSHBYTES_20 50627b28299624b1be7f28e5b2ed64a5099e7d6d
- address
- bc1q2p38k2pfjcjtr0nl9rjm9mty55yeultd7xrxpd